Blueprint “The Clouds” Live at The Frequency

The Clouds is off of Blueprint’s latest album “Adventures in Counter-Culture”, which is quickly becoming one of the most talked about Hip-Hop albums this year.

It’s a slow building, intense song about reaching for your dreams, getting off your ass, and making things happen for yourself.

Blueprint takes the energy from 1 to 11 in this performance, and his set that night has boosted him into the upper echelon of Hip-Hop performers in my book.
If you haven’t heard it yet, scoop this one up immediately. You will not regret it.

Isodynamics “The Ears” Will Make You Sit Up And Listen

Isodynamics has been turning to the dark side lately, and their latest song “The Ears” is no exception. This is a new track from the Madison based Hip-Hop duo, and just like the other material I’ve heard off their forthcoming album “Being and Knowing”, this song touches on some pretty heavy subjects, (suicide and domestic violence).
